Figure CEO Brett Adcock shared video of a Figure 03 humanoid autonomously climbing up and down a 15-foot ladder, confirming the vertical locomotion milestone maps directly to an active customer use case.
American Airlines has joined United, Delta, and Southwest in explicitly banning humanoid and animal-like robots from commercial flights, citing the severe fire hazards posed by massive lithium-ion batteries.
Confronting strict FCC import restrictions on foreign robots, top Unitree distributor RoboStore is launching Robo Inc. to focus on domestic assembly, cybersecurity vetting, and practical systems integration.
In a recent podcast appearance, Figure founder Brett Adcock pushed back against humanoid hype, arguing that the true bottleneck is onboard intelligence, not hardware manufacturing, and claiming early customers are already seeing a real-world return on investment.
